    Abstract: The present invention provides a driving method using a liquid crystal light modulating device including transparent electrodes which each have a horizontally alignment film; and a liquid crystal composition which contains at least a chiral dopant, a dichroic dye and a host liquid crystal. The transparent electrodes face each other to have a cell gap having a width of 10 μm or less therebetween. The liquid crystal composition is filled into the cell gap, and has a positive dielectric constant anisotropy. The driving method attains display-switching by (a) applying a higher voltage than a threshold voltage of the liquid crystal composition into the device so as to be transparent and colorless, (b) applying a lower voltage than a threshold voltage so as to be light-scattered white, or (c) applying no voltage so as to be colored.

    Abstract: The invention provides a light modulating material having at least a liquid crystal layer disposed between a pair of transparent electrodes. The liquid crystal layer has at least: a liquid crystal composition having at least one host liquid crystal having negative dielectric anisotropy and at least one dichroic dye; and at least one polymer material. The liquid crystal composition is vertically aligned when no voltage is applied, and the transmissivity of incident light of the light modulating material when no voltage is applied is higher than the transmissivity of incident light of the light modulating material when voltage is applied. The invention further provides a liquid crystal device that includes the liquid crystal layer.
